To the heads of department: as I transfer oversight to Director Halvane, please note the joint venture proposal with Kestrelmoor Analytics remains at term-sheet stage. Due diligence on their Brinport facility is complete; governance split and IP licensing remain open. Director Halvane will chair the next negotiation round and expects departmental input on staffing commitments by month-end. All correspondence should route through her office. The confidential outline of our negotiating position follows below.

confidential, kahog-bawif: The northern region missed its Pramir quota by 20.0 percent last quarter. Casaxek Freight plans to lower the Fraion list price by 41.5 percent in December. The finance team signed off on a budget of $236.4 million for Project Druius. The renewal with Fenysix Partners closes at $91.3 million a year, 2.1 percent below the last contract.

# Build Provenance: Tile Cache Layer

For the weekly sync: every Mapglen tile-cache artifact is built hermetically, with inputs pinned and attestations signed at publish time. Provenance records link each cache shard back to its exact source revision and builder image. To audit a deployed shard, compare its manifest against the token below.

session token of kagup-hahaf = htk3_2b8

Subject: Dark-mode cut-over summary for Wednesday sync

Team, the Pellwright admin dashboard now serves dark mode by default for all internal tenants. We flipped the theme service at 06:00, verified contrast ratios on every major view, and saw no spike in render errors. Legacy light-only stylesheets remain behind a fallback flag for one sprint. For reference, the theme service currently runs with the following configuration.

service settings:
ralael:
  pin: 7453
  tenant: zorath
  seal: seal_087806e4
  metrics_host: metrics.ralael.paliqworks.example
  standby_team: fraath
  escalation: praok-istiel
  nonce: 10e083

## Load Testing the Checkout Flow

Before you approve changes to Cartwheel's checkout service, run the Stampede load suite against staging — it simulates our peak-hour purchase mix, including coupon edge cases. Results land in the `stampede-reports` bucket; anything over 400ms p95 needs a second look. Heads up: staging shares a payments sandbox with the Orchard team, so coordinate timing. Questions about thresholds, flaky scenarios, or sandbox scheduling go to the performance guild; drop them a note by email.

escalation mailbox, kaweg-kahif: druwyn.sordor@nelvroworks.corp